Transaction 5856becccdc0617af5dbcab78d1f20c70a4d4904be2a2b6aeea736eeeadc665b
1 Input
1 Output
-
5856becccdc0617af5dbcab78d1f20c70a4d4904be2a2b6aeea736eeeadc665b:0
- value
- 8623
- script pubkey
- OP_0 OP_PUSHBYTES_20 d53c3cff82740687fbed687ff5a0c7b8b1cc67e1
- address
- bc1q657reluzwsrg07lddplltgx8hzcucelp2jtsyf